Phillip and Mee Len (nee Ng) Holt, were married in the late Eighties, and now live in the Royal Borough of Kingston upon Thames, (click to view film), Surrey, England, about 12 miles from the heart of London. They also have a home in Bukit Mertajam (Malaysia), on the mainland near to Penang, being Mee Len's hometown. Phillip originates from the Midlands of the UK, from a small town called Chasetown in the County of Staffordshire (see Where has my school gone?). They met in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ia, in 1984, when Phillip was asked to taxi some nurses from their living accommodation in the desert, to a friends barbecue. Not seeing each other for over a year, they were travelling in adjacent seats on an Egypt Air flight back to the UK. Phillip failed to recognise Mee Len until prompted. From then on, they have never looked back. Phillip and Mee Len have since their return to the UK, moved about. They lived and still have a house in the City of Peterborough, but Phillip's work took him to the Surrey town of Surbiton. For months they searched to find an affordable home, eventually finding the unusual home of Mr Toots.
![]() Mr Toots (built in 1947), is a Dickens Class ocean going vessel, which had since her decommissioning from the British MOD, has been in private hands. Friends who know the story of Mr Toots, especially Richard who now owns Mr Toots, and Chris Rawlinson who was in command of the fleet whilst in the British Army, will verify what a terrible state she was in. But, Mee Len and Phillip set to, and re-fitted her to a very pleasant vessel. For six years they lived on her. Please have a view of our family and history in the following pages.
